Postcode M46 0QB is located in a major urban area, within the Atherton South & Lilford ward of Wigan in the North West region, and forms part of the Atherton South West area. It has low deprivation and low crime levels, with around 42.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 61% below the North West average of 109 per 1,000. The average income per household in Atherton South West is £39,002 per year. The nearest station is Daisy Hill, about 1.1 miles away. There are 7 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area.
Atherton South West has a low level of deprivation, ranked at position 23,185 out of 32,844 areas in the United Kingdom, placing it within the bottom 29% least deprived areas in England.

Based on 185 recent sales, the median property price is £185,000 (about £211 per square foot) in Atherton South & Lilford area, with individual transactions ranging from £60,000 up to £582,500.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 39 | £333,000 | £291 |
| Semi-Detached | 48 | £222,500 | £242 |
| Terraced | 69 | £160,000 | £177 |
| Flats | 29 | £122,500 | £191 |
